Day 1: Getting Braces On

The day your braces go on is painless, but it can feel a little strange. You might notice some pressure as the brackets and wires are placed. After your appointment, your lips and cheeks may feel slightly puffy for a short time, but that fades quickly.

Days 2–3: Soreness Begins

Around the second or third day, it’s normal to feel soreness in your teeth and gums. This is a sign that your braces are beginning to work. You may also feel some irritation where the brackets and wires touch the inside of your lips or cheeks, but it’s nothing you can’t manage!

Tips for managing discomfort:

  • Stick to soft foods like mashed potatoes, mac & cheese, smoothies, or soup.
  • Use orthodontic wax to cover any brackets causing irritation.
  • Take over-the-counter pain relievers if needed.

Days 4–7: Adjusting to the New Normal

By the end of the first week, most patients start feeling more comfortable. You’ll begin adjusting to talking, eating, and brushing with braces. Your cheeks will toughen up, and the initial soreness will start to fade.

Good habits to start now:

  • Brush after every meal to prevent plaque buildup around brackets.
  • Floss daily using a floss threader or water flosser.
  • Avoid sticky, crunchy, or hard foods that can damage braces.

What to Eat During Your First Week With Braces

Here are a few braces-friendly food ideas:

  • Yogurt
  • Applesauce
  • Oatmeal
  • Scrambled eggs
  • Pasta
  • Soft-cooked vegetables

Avoid foods like popcorn, gum, nuts, and chewy candies—these can damage wires or brackets.

When to Call Your Orthodontist

Call your orthodontic office if you experience:

  • A poking wire you can’t fix with wax
  • A broken bracket
